    A release date for this film has finally been announced. For reference, The Rock first talked about taking on the role of Shazam or Black Adam at least as far back at 2007. It will have literally taken 15 years to finally reach the screen.

    In related news:

    The news follows on from Pierce Brosnan scoring the role of classic hero Dr. Fate alongside Aldis Hodge as Hawkman, Noah Centineo as Atom Smasher and Quintessa Swindell as Cyclone in the film.
